We are currently seeking experienced and professional full-time candidates to join our team. Job Summary We are seeking an experienced Shipping Lead position. The Shipping Lead is responsible for overseeing daily shipping operations, ensuring all orders are accurately processed, packaged, and shipped on time. This role coordinates shipping activities, manages workflow within the shipping department, and supports team members to meet production and delivery deadlines. The Shipping Lead plays a key role in maintaining accuracy, efficiency, and organization across all outbound shipments, including standard orders, kitting projects, and time-sensitive deliveries. Essential Duties and Responsibilities · Lead and oversee daily shipping operations to ensure on-time and accurate order fulfillment · Coordinate shipment scheduling, prioritization, and workflow based on production timelines · Verify completed jobs against job tickets, packing lists, and customer requirements · Ensure all shipments are properly packaged, labeled, and prepared for carrier pickup · Coordinate with production, kitting, and finishing teams to ensure jobs are ready for shipment · Train new employees on shipping processes, systems, and quality standards · Ensure accurate use of shipping systems and documentation (labels, BOLs, packing slips) · Coordinate with carriers (UPS, FedEx, LTL, freight providers) to schedule pickups and resolve issues · Monitor shipping deadlines and escalate risks to management as needed · Maintain organization of shipping area including staging, labeling, and shipment flow · Ensure proper handling of high-priority, expedited, or time-sensitive shipments · Perform quality checks to ensure accuracy of quantities, labeling, and shipment contents · Troubleshoot shipping issues including missing items, incorrect shipments, or delays · Maintain inventory of shipping supplies and materials · Ensure compliance with company safety policies and procedures · Support continuous improvement efforts to increase efficiency and reduce shipping errors · Perform other duties as assigned Requirements: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ities: · Strong understanding of shipping, logistics, and fulfillment processes · Ability to prioritize and manage multiple shipments and deadlines simultaneously · Strong attention to detail and commitment to accuracy · Leadership skills with the ability to guide and support a team · Ability to read and interpret job tickets, packing lists, and shipping documentation · Strong organizational and time management skills · Problem-solving skills with the ability to address issues quickly and effectively · Ability to communicate clearly with internal teams and external carriers · Basic computer skills including shipping software and tracking systems · Ability to work in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ment Qualifications – Education, Experience, License/Certifications: · High school diploma or equivalent required · 1-3 years of experience in shipping, warehouse, or fulfillment operations required · Previous leadership or team lead experience preferred · Experience in a manufacturing, printing, or production environment preferred · Experience working with shipping systems (UPS, FedEx, freight carriers) required Physical Requirements · Standing/Walking: The operator must be able to stand for long periods while working with the cutting table, adjusting settings, and overseeing production processes.
